Semios, a precision farming technology company dedicated to reducing and mitigating crop risks for growers of tree fruits and tree nuts, has closed a new round of financing.

Semios leverages its proprietary, internet of things (IoT) wireless network and big data analytics to help farmers manage insect pests, disease, weather and irrigation. Semios provides comprehensive in-field installation, service and support to enable growers to maximize results from the adoption of its system.

Semios improves sustainability by reducing the crop management inputs, including toxic pesticides, and Semios increases the profitability with bigger harvests at higher grades.
